Welcome, I will stop by the FB page
My little one is now old enough to join me, and does so I'll drop some nuggets of wisdom (lol).
Dedicated uk spaces? Not that many other than discord and FB but discord is also moving towards less gun shaped sales (from a couple of servers that have stopped their sales pages).
As @Cannonfodderstates even there the quality is not so great on fb, and insta, well that is a whole bag of holding of cringe.